Output 3ec041bb262be8891ddda3e39492d529342472aabd3314ee22e497ae6f1b086a:1

value
10728785
script pubkey
OP_0 OP_PUSHBYTES_32 d0e470386fd86775dd627b2007cacb135370eb1b085146bd9757ac90813832a2
address
bc1q6rj8qwr0mpnhthtz0vsq0jktzdfhp6cmppg5d0vh27kfpqfcx23q8ql057
transaction
3ec041bb262be8891ddda3e39492d529342472aabd3314ee22e497ae6f1b086a
spent
true